Like almost every day, Robert Pirx sat in his office reviewing a pile of documents on the desk. Reports from deliveries to Leon, Etna, Freital. Last request from Selena Benitez has been done. - I hope she is satisfied - he said quietly to himself.

Android RT-525 has come into the office
- Sir, the control of Landing Deck reports that the vessel "Solar Breeze", with indications of OSI Corporation moored to the station, Mr. Gabriel Caudill and Mr. Gillian Summers are waiting, Sir. You asked for this information, Sir - robot reported.

- Ah yes - Robert stood up from his desk. - Time to welcome our guests - he said, going towards the deck.
- Throw these papers somewhere, let our guests do not see this mess. - he recommended, leaving the office.

The station was quiet as usual, a small crew was busy daily duties. Civilians live in the other levels and thick walls muffle any noise from there. From time to time you can hear only the noise of locked docking gate. On the way to the deck, Robert passed by the Bar where were a few guests staring at drinks. Robert entered the Landing Deck. There were two people waiting for him.

- Welcome Gentlemen in Freeport 5. Mr. Caudill and Mr. Summers, I guess. - he said approaching.
- My name is Robert Pirx, I am Director of Trading Office of this station. And because there is no other heads here, in a sense also an administrator of this station - he introduced himself welcoming the guests.
- It is an honor to welcome here the representatives of so respectable corporation. Please follow me, let's get to the rooms, I have prepared for you, I guess you want to rest after long trip. - he said pointing to the door, which he just came out.

Robert led the guests through corridors of the station.

- Do not be surprised that we do not meet many people here. The station is small, but still too big for those several dozen people. Is not known exactly how many people living here. They come and go. And since officials of ZA and soldiers of ZDF left, the station became empty. There is a lot of free offices, you can use which one you consider appropriate - Robert said, pointing to the empty room, with big blank screen instead of a window.
- We are in the middle of an asteroid, and the walls are thick, due to radiation outside, but each office has a big screen, showing images from external cameras.

After a short walk they came to the proper rooms.
- Here we are. This is one of my artificial employees CX-355. - Robert introduced the robot standing next to a door to the room, who for this occasion, has polished up himself, so he gleamed with dark gold and aluminum.
- Please make yourself comfortable, CX-355 is at your service. - Robert said, and the robot nodded.
- Take a look around the station, when you need to talk, you will find me in my office nearby. And now, excuse me, duties are waiting. - Robert added and walked toward his office.
